#50450e Color Information

In a RGB color space, hex #50450e is composed of 31.4% red, 27.1% green and 5.5% blue. Whereas in a CMYK color space, it is composed of 0% cyan, 13.8% magenta, 82.5% yellow and 68.6% black. It has a hue angle of 50 degrees, a saturation of 70.2% and a lightness of 18.4%. #50450e color hex could be obtained by blending #a08a1c with #000000. Closest websafe color is: #663300.

Shades and Tints of #50450e

A shade is achieved by adding black to any pure hue, while a tint is created by mixing white to any pure color. In this example, #0d0b02 is the darkest color, while #fefefc is the lightest one.

Tones of #50450e

A tone is produced by adding gray to any pure hue. In this case, #2f2f2f is the less saturated color, while #5b4c03 is the most saturated one.
